**Handover: Quillrender pipeline**

The markdown rendering pipeline is stable after last week's sanitizer fix. Watch the render queue during the morning publish burst — if it backs up past five minutes, restart the worker pool. Nothing else is pending.

If you need to redeploy, use the current production settings below.

deployment values, bahop-fahag:
[silok]
host = silok.lumictech.test
user = silok_svc
database = silok_prod

Handover: ExamGate queue at Thornbury Assessments. Retry worker rotated off shared creds; now uses per-service tokens, 12h expiry. Dead-letter queue is encrypted at rest as of last sprint. Open item: audit log gaps during failover, ticket filed. Security review of the token rotation path still pending. All access requests and review sign-off route through:

approver of tawip-fahog = Holath Druwyn

## Q3 Regional Sales Review — Velmora West (Managers Only)

Numbers first: Velmora West closed at 94% of target. Harwick territory overperformed; Drellsport lagged after the Corvane Systems deal slipped. Pipeline coverage sits at 2.1x, thin for Q4. Tovren line renewals held at 88%. Marla Quist's team needs a staffing decision by month-end. Discounting crept above policy in two accounts — flagged to finance. For the incoming director, the key strategic context is below.

internal memo for tagef-hadup: Gross margin on Ulaath came in at 15 percent against a plan of 5 percent. Only 7 of the 120 pilot accounts renewed Ulaath, so a churn review is set for October 15.